MIDNIGHT RAIN

 

Average score: 6.46

High score: 10 (@a_d_22, @byzantium, @Achilles., @greento, @Sanguine)

Low score: (@CBC)

 

 

It’s a reverse “Sk8er Boi”-ian experience on this pseudo-title track from Midnights. The hometown boy that Taylor might have ended up with if she hadn’t pursued her career instead of marriage watches her on TV – and she never thinks of him, “except on midnights like this.” “Midnight Rain” debuted at #5 on Billboard Hot 100 after the album’s release, and unlike a couple of tracks that topped it, managed a second week in the top ten.

 

Best bit: “He wanted a bride, I was making my own name/Chasing that fame, he stayed the same”

TOO LATE

 

Average score: 6.48

High score: 9.5 (@brokee)

Low score: (@MP2K, @Sanguine)

 

 

SZA goes back and forth over whether a breakup was the right move on this hip-hop-inflected jam from SOS. Even though she’s so done with the man who is constantly breaking her heart, she also can’t get enough of her ex. “Too Late” is similarly torn, with SZA philosophically considering how she needs “to be alone to figure out how I should be loved” one moment – and then demanding to have her booty busted with two hands the next.

 

Best bit: “And if it's just us, is that enough?/Is it bad that I want more?

LA KILIÉ

 

Average score: 6.51

High score: 10 (@Virgos Groove, @Norte)

Low score: (@V3$$3L.)

 

 

Built on an interpolation of the hook from the Brazilian funk classic “Passinho do Volante” (Beyoncé once danced to it at Rock in Rio), this bonus track from the Motomami + rerelease is a victory lap for Rosalía after the album’s success has taken her to new heights. As she compares herself to a conquering explorer, seeking a legacy of glory in her name, “leklek lek lek” becomes “La Kilié,” Spanglish for “I killed it.”

 

Best bit: “Quiero mi nombre marcado, yo ese camino macheteé”
